Brazil > Real estate Tier 1
Commended for its ‘high technical level‘ and ‘excellent relational attitude‘, Campos Mello Advogados in cooperation with DLA Piper fields a team of lawyers who ‘are prepared to assist clients in any aspect of real estate law, from real estate developments to land regularisation of rural properties‘. Bringing together expertise in corporate, litigation and environmental law, the group excels in sophisticated real estate asset deals and financings, spanning multi-use real estate projects, shopping centres, industrial facilities, and logistic and hospitality projects. Brazil > Insurance Tier 2
Described as having ‘excellent service and technical knowledge‘, the insurance team at Campos Mello Advogados in cooperation with DLA Piper is well versed in a range of contentious and non-contentious matters pertaining to insurance and reinsurance. Often called upon by various major insurance companies, both domestic and international, the team excels in complex regulatory matters, cross-border reorganisations and deals. The team is led by two insurance law experts: Marcella Hill, who brings extensive expertise in insurance and reinsurance matters with a complex, multijurisdictional component; and Jaqueline Suryan, who is described as ‘an extremely experienced professional’ with over 18 years of experience in insurance and reinsurance law, covering litigation, restructurings and transactions in the insurance, pensions, and private healthcare industry. Counsel Mariana Cavalcanti Jardim is a name to note in Rio for regulatory and M&A issues concerning reinsurance and insurance clients.Practice head(s):

Energy and natural resources > Hydrocarbons Tier 3
Delivering ‘service of the highest legal quality’, the oil and gas offering from Campos Mello Advogados in cooperation with DLA Piper encompasses regulatory, M&A, litigation, environment, tax, banking and finance, and labour advice on issues affecting all segments of the value chain. A conscious focus on LNG projects, including regasification initiatives to supply gas for consumers and thermal power plants, is supplemented by proficiencies in energy transition matters, particularly in biorefining, carbon capture storage (CCS), and carbon markets. Rogerio Campos was brought in from Veirano Advogados in July 2023 to strengthen the team’s capabilities in offshore E&P. Tax > Tax advisory Tier 3
Campos Mello Advogados in cooperation with DLA Piper‘s standalone tax department is well versed in the full array of consulting matters – including direct and direct taxation, tax planning, restructuring and due diligence – and litigation at the judicial and administrative level. The team, which acts for clients from the education, technology, advertising, energy, logistics, life sciences and agribusiness sectors, is especially strong in handling the tax aspects of cross-border transactions, drawing on its association with international powerhouse DLA Piper. Co-head Humberto Marini – an expert in tax matters in the oil and gas industry – has a wealth of experience in tax litigation. Fellow co-leader Alex Jorge, who splits his time between São Paulo and New York, stands out for his strong track record in cross-border deals and expertise in tax planning and transfer pricing. Renato Lopes da Rocha is another name to note for administrative and judicial tax claims, and Juliana Costa, who joined from Veirano Advogados in May 2023, focuses on corporate taxation, customs and indirect taxes.Practice head(s):

Brazil > Banking and finance Tier 4
Demonstrating equal strength in the representation of both lenders and borrowers, Campos Mello Advogados in cooperation with DLA Piper offers diversified banking and finance services to a multitude of Brazilian and international banks, investment and pension funds. Project, structured and corporate finance are core areas of expertise for the practice, which stands out for its cross-border capabilities. The arrival of former Veirano Advogados co-head Marcelo Mattos in September 2023 significantly boosted the team’s presence in the oil and gas, mining, telecoms and shipping industries; he is a key name to note for multilateral agencies and major international investment banks. Jorge Luiz Barbieri Gallo, who regularly assists with syndicated and bilateral loans, project finance, securitisations and trade finance, jointly oversees the team with Mattos. Campos Mello Advogados is a full-service law firm working in cooperation with DLA Piper to serve domestic and international companies. We provide our clients with access to good practices and qualified information, which, combined with local knowledge and the resources of DLA Piper’s global platform, results in seamless, innovative solutions to ensure our clients are provided with the level of service they require to achieve the legal and business objectives.
This cooperation enables us to serve clients globally, working directly with DLA Piper Latin America – a team formed by over 400 lawyers based in Argentina, Brazil, Chile, Mexico, Peru, Puerto Rico, and working throughout Latin America, the Iberian Peninsula, and around the globe.
A number of our lawyers, born or raised in the region familiar with it, are fluent in Portuguese and/or Spanish. Many have also practiced law in both the US and Latin America and are intimately familiar with civil law systems and with the cultural and legal nuances required to successfully do business in the region. Our strategic relationships on the ground throughout Latin America enhance our understanding of the region and enable us to provide our clients practical, meaningful legal advice, whether they are based in Latin America or wish to do business there.
The United States, specifically New York and Florida, has deep economic and cultural ties to Latin America. After many decades of being at the center of the most complex cross-border matters related to Latin America, New York law is firmly established as the most widely accepted applicable/governing law on cross-border transactions related to Latin America.
DLA Piper US based team of Latin America practitioners regularly acts as lead counsel on a wide range of cross-border matters in Latin America, ranging from complex capital markets, finance and M&A matters to public private partnerships and market entry and establishment issues.
